WebFeb 3, 2024 · When you sell a house “as is”, your property is sold in its current condition, flaws and all. The buyer will not be able to negotiate compensation for repairs or ask the seller to fix anything before the sale closes. Basically, what a buyer sees is what a buyer gets. However, that does not mean you can intentionally hide flaws from the buyer.
